The concept of making a bank deposit has traditionally involved visiting a bank branch or using an ATM. However, with the advent of technology, especially mobile banking, this process has become much more flexible. Today, many customers are looking for ways to conduct their banking transactions from the comfort of their homes or on the go. This is where phone transactions come into play.
While the option to make a bank deposit directly over the phone is not universally available, several banks are beginning to offer innovative solutions that make this possible through mobile banking applications. Here’s how it typically works:

As we move into the future of banking, the ability to make a bank deposit over the phone is becoming more feasible and convenient. With advancements in banking technology and the rise of mobile banking, customers can enjoy greater flexibility and security when managing their finances.
While not all banks offer the capability to make deposits directly over the phone, many provide mobile deposit features that allow customers to deposit checks easily and securely.
